  • Names??????

    I am wanting to name my childcare. Iv thought of everything i can but cannt find a fit...I welcome all suggestions thanks...Im a certified home at the moment but hoping to change to a type II soon and want a name for a sign, advertising and ect..

  • #2
    You could always go with "Lastname Family Child Care" It's simple.

    • #3
      Dont make it too long
      make it easy to spell
      try to make it something that stands out about your daycare

          • #6
            First I would see what the other daycares in your area are called. You dont want something similar or the same!!

            Comment


            • #7
              Try something in the first three letters of the alphabet (it usually comes first in the ad section)

              Somethings sweet is always good: Little Angels, Little Hands, Loving....,

              Comment


              • #8
                EVERYONE around here is Little (fill in the blank). It is very confusing to parents as they interview. Look in your local phone book to see what others are using and then decide.

                Comment


                • #9
                  you could base your name off of the street you live on...such as...

                  Mulberry Lane Childcare, Oak Street Childcare, etc.

                  ...or base it on your environment...i live literally on top of a mountain...so i am " mountaintop family daycare"
